Genetics laboratory

The genetics laboratory is equipped for real-time PCR (polymerase chain reaction).  Genetics labPCR amplifies specific regions of a DNA strand such as a single gene, part of a gene or a non-coding sequence.

The polymerase chain reaction is carried out in reaction tubes inserted into a thermal cycler which heats and cools the reaction tubes to the precise temperatures required for each step of the reaction.

Although extensively used for the research of the Ness Foundation, spare capacity is available for carrying out analysis for others on a commercial basis.
